Spotlight customer reviews:
|
Customer Rating:     
Summary: Mediocre book
Comment: The book is average at best. It's cheap for a reason. I have learnt MUCH more thru the "Coffee Break spanish podcast on iTunes". bought this as a companion book. As a companion this book is OK. But if i had bought it as just the primary then i would have been very disappointed. So use it along with other audio material and you will be fine.. Have not listened to the included CD.
Customer Rating:     
Summary: The Truth About Spanish for Dummies. Read on ....
Comment: Here is the bottom line about Spanish for Dummies. The good news is that the author at least attempts to simplify the learning of Spanish. The bad news is that it did not work. The book and the approach is overly 'gimmicky' and this detracts from the instructional value.
A much better option would be either Behind the Wheel Spanish II / 8 Multi-Track CDs /Complete 250 Page Illustrated Text / English Translations / Answer Keys & Tapescrip if you already have some background in Spanish. If not, the best beginning Spanish CD course on the market isBehind the Wheel Spanish/Complete Illustrated Text/Answer Keys/8 One Hour.
I am not saying Spanish for Dummies does not have value, but the programs I list above are far more strightforward, have 8 CDs per course and come with a complete no-nonsense book. All for $69.00 bucks.
Customer Rating:     
Summary: Spanish for this gringo
Comment: This book is excellent if you're a struggling gringo like me. My fiance is a Spanish translator so I got this to learn the fundamentals of Spanish. She gave it two thumbs up so I know it's good stuff. If you're looking for a good travel book as well, this is the way to go.
Customer Rating:     
Summary: Spanish for Dummies
Comment: I purchased this book because my four year old grandson is taking Spanish in his pre-nursery school class and while I had basic Spanish in high school (many many years ago) and can say a "few things to get by" I wanted reference material I could refer to in order to communicate with him as I know he will excel quickly and I need to "keep up". He already says good morning - good night and how are you so I had to get with it!
Customer Rating:     
Summary: Better With Behind the Wheel Spanish
Comment: I have read reviews which slam 'Spanish for Dummies' pretty hard. Maybe some of the criticism is justified. I don't know.
I personally like Spanish for Dummies but do not recommend you use it alone. The book and CD have too many learning gaps.
I give the program a four star because it is still worth the money if even it is used alone.
However, if you supplement this course with 'Behind the Wheel Spanish' 8 CDs and text, then I think I could increase the rating to a 5 Star when used together.
Why?
Because with 'Behind the Wheel' you learn to make easy but essential 'sentence bits' that according to author, every kid knows but most adults don't learn with most language courses.
With these small but useful sentences you begin instantly to communicate, adding, enhancing, and increasing your ability to speak and understand original Spanish. Like magic, naturally though.
At this point you can add Spanish for Dummies for a more thorough understanding of the language, a different approach, and more practice.
Much better together, but, if you only have enough money for one, start with Behind the Wheel.

Spanish For Dummies is the fun and easy way to learn Spanish quickly and painlessly! Written by the experts at the renowned Berlitz school, this hands-on resource shows you the ins and outs of the Spanish language and culture, acting as both a guidebook and a reference. Soon you will have all the tools you need to: - Master the nuts and bolts of grammar
- Greet others and introduce yourself
- Get to know people with small talk
- Order in restaurants
- Shop anywhere
- Go out on the town
- Enjoy yourself with local recreation
- Have a conversation on the phone
- Work in an office and around the house
- Ask for directions
- Check in and out of a hotel
- Use transportation
- Call for help in an emergency
This guide features ways to start speaking Spanish quickly, as well as common expressions, important holidays, and phrases that’ll make you sound fluent. Complete with an audio CD that allows you to hear actual Spanish conversations by native Spanish speakers, Spanish for Dummies is the ultimate guide for speaking Spanish quick and easy!
